返回顶部
首页 > 资讯 > 精选 >spring cloud的commonservice-eureka项目怎么构建
  • 346
分享到

spring cloud的commonservice-eureka项目怎么构建

2023-06-05 04:06:14 346人浏览 泡泡鱼
摘要

本篇内容介绍了“spring cloud的commonservice-eureka项目怎么构建”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!

本篇内容介绍了“spring cloud的commonservice-eureka项目怎么构建”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!

创建一个名为particle-common-eureka的Maven项目,继承particle-commonservice,具体的pom.xml配置文件如下:

<?xml version="1.0" encoding="UTF-8"?>  <project xmlns="Http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"      x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">      <modelVersion>4.0.0</modelVersion>        <parent>          <groupId>com.ml.honghu</groupId>          <artifactId>particle-commonservice</artifactId>          <version>0.0.1-SNAPSHOT</version>      </parent>        <artifactId>particle-commonservice-eureka</artifactId>      <packaging>jar</packaging>        <name>particle-commonservice-eureka</name>      <description>particle-commonservice project for spring Boot</description>        <dependencies>          <dependency>              <groupId>org.springframework.cloud</groupId>              <artifactId>spring-cloud-starter-eureka-server</artifactId>          </dependency>          <dependency>              <groupId>org.springframework.boot</groupId>              <artifactId>spring-boot-starter-security</artifactId>          </dependency>          <dependency>              <groupId>org.springframework.boot</groupId>              <artifactId>spring-boot-devtools</artifactId>          </dependency>                    <dependency>              <groupId>org.springframework.boot</groupId>              <artifactId>spring-boot-starter-test</artifactId>              <scope>test</scope>          </dependency>        </dependencies>        <build>          <plugins>              <plugin>                  <groupId>org.springframework.boot</groupId>                  <artifactId>spring-boot-maven-plugin</artifactId>                  <executions>                      <execution>                          <id>1</id>                          <Goals>                              <goal>repackage</goal>                          </goals>                      </execution>                      <execution>                          <id>2</id>                          <goals>                              <goal>build-info</goal>                          </goals>                      </execution>                  </executions>                  <configuration>                      <executable>true</executable>                  </configuration>                                </plugin>          </plugins>      </build>  </project>

在启动类入口引用eureka的相关配置,代码如下:

package com.ml.honghu;    import org.springframework.boot.SpringApplication;  import org.springframework.boot.autoconfigure.SpringBootApplication;  import org.springframework.cloud.netflix.eureka.server.EnableEurekaServer;    @EnableEurekaServer  @SpringBootApplication  public class ServiceApplication {        public static void main(String[] args) {          SpringApplication.run(ServiceApplication.class, args);      }  }

 3. 配置application.yml文件

# server (eureka 默认端口为:8761)  server:    port: 8761    # spring  spring:    application:      name: particle-commonservice-erueka    # eureka  eureka:     client:       # 是否注册到eureka      reGISter-with-eureka: true      # 是否从eureka获取注册信息      fetch-registry: false      availability-zones:         honghu: honghuZone      service-url:         honghuZone: http://honghu:123456@localhost:8761/eureka/        defaultZone: http://honghu:123456@localhost:8761/eureka/    instance:      prefer-ip-address: true      hostname: localhost      metadataMap:        zone: honghuZone        user: ${security.user.name}        passWord: {security.user.password}            # 指定环境    environment: dev    #指定数据中心    datacenter: honghu    # 关闭自我保护模式    server:       enable-self-preservation: false    #设置清理无效节点的时间间隔,默认60000,即是60s      eviction-interval-timer-in-ms: 60000    # 服务认证  security:     basic:       enabled: true    user:       name: honghu      password: 123456    management:    security:      enabled: false

增加项目的log机制和打包运行机制(后面我们会详细编写针对于linux Centos下的打包部署机制)

自此整个项目部署完成,通过手动方式进行Run As --> Spring Boot App,运行结果如下:

控制台运行结果:

spring cloud的commonservice-eureka项目怎么构建

访问控制台并登陆:

spring cloud的commonservice-eureka项目怎么构建

控制台运行效果:

spring cloud的commonservice-eureka项目怎么构建

“spring cloud的commonservice-eureka项目怎么构建”的内容就介绍到这里了,感谢大家的阅读。如果想了解更多行业相关的知识可以关注编程网网站,小编将为大家输出更多高质量的实用文章!

--结束END--

本文标题: spring cloud的commonservice-eureka项目怎么构建

本文链接: https://lsjlt.com/news/241163.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• spring cloud的commonservice-eureka项目怎么构建
    本篇内容介绍了“spring cloud的commonservice-eureka项目怎么构建”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!...
    99+
    2023-06-05
  • spring cloud中common-service的项目构建过程的是怎样的
    spring cloud中common-service的项目构建过程的是怎样的,针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。首先在构建spring cloud的common...
    99+
    2023-06-05
  • spring cloud微服务分布式云架构 - Spring Cloud集成项目简介
    Spring Cloud集成项目有很多,下面我们列举一下和Spring Cloud相关的优秀项目,我们的企业架构中用到了很多的优秀项目,说白了,也是站在巨人的肩膀上去整合的。在学习Spring Cloud之前大家必须了解一下相关项目,希望可...
    99+
    2023-06-05
  • 怎么用Spring Cloud的Eureka实现服务注册
    今天小编给大家分享一下怎么用Spring Cloud的Eureka实现服务注册的相关知识点,内容详细,逻辑清晰,相信大部分人都还太了解这方面的知识,所以分享这篇文章给大家参考一下,希望大家阅读完这篇文章后有...
    99+
    2024-04-02
  • spring cloud eureka服务启动失败怎么解决
    本篇内容介绍了“spring cloud eureka服务启动失败怎么解决”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!...
    99+
    2023-06-29
  • 利用maven怎么构建一个spring mvc项目
    利用maven怎么构建一个spring mvc项目?针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。1使用eclipse构建maven web项目1新建Maven的web项目打...
    99+
    2023-05-31
    maven springmvc
  • IDEA2022搭建Spring Cloud多模块项目的详细过程
    目录Springboot多模块项目搭建创建maven父工程创建子模块创建web模块添加模块依赖关系多模块启动配置文件管理Springboot多模块项目搭建 创建maven父工程 注意...
    99+
    2022-11-13
    Spring Cloud多模块项目 idea搭建Spring Cloud多模块项目
  • 怎么搭建Spring Boot项目
    这期内容当中小编将会给大家带来有关怎么搭建Spring Boot项目,文章内容丰富且以专业的角度为大家分析和叙述,阅读完这篇文章希望大家可以有所收获。什么是Spring BootSpring Boot 是由 Pivotal 团队提供的全新框...
    99+
    2023-06-15
  • idea怎么创建spring项目
    要创建一个Spring项目,可以按照以下步骤进行:1. 确保你已经安装了Java开发环境(JDK)和Maven构建工具。如果没有安装...
    99+
    2023-09-21
    spring idea
  • 鸿鹄工程项目管理系统em Spring Cloud+Spring Boot+前后端分离构建工程项目管理系统
    Java版工程项目管理系统 Spring Cloud+Spring Boot+Mybatis+Vue+ElementUI+前后端分离 功能清单如下: 首页 工作台:待办工作、消息通知、预警信息,点击可进入相应的列表 项目进度图表:选择(总...
    99+
    2023-09-05
    spring cloud java 企业工程管理系统源码
  • 鸿鹄工程项目管理系统 Spring Cloud+Spring Boot+Mybatis+Vue+ElementUI+前后端分离构建工程项目管理系统项目背景
     鸿鹄工程项目管理系统 Spring Cloud+Spring Boot+Mybatis+Vue+ElementUI+前后端分离构建工程项目管理系统 1. 项目背景 一、随着公司的快速发展,企业人员和经营规模不断壮大。为了提高工程管理效率、...
    99+
    2023-10-27
    1024程序员节
  • go module怎么构建项目
    这篇文章主要介绍了go module怎么构建项目的相关知识,内容详细易懂,操作简单快捷,具有一定借鉴价值,相信大家阅读完这篇go module怎么构建项目文章都会有所收获,下面我们一起来看看吧。在go 1.11版本中引入...
    99+
    2023-07-05
  • 【腾讯云 Cloud Studio 实战训练营】使用Cloud Studio构建Java、Python项目
    文章目录 一、云IDE1、云IDE简介2、云IDE和云虚拟桌面区别 二、Cloud Studio 简介1、简介2、AI代码助手3、企业源代码安全 三、快速开始1、登录Cloud Studio2、新建工作空间3、代码空间 ...
    99+
    2023-08-16
    Cloud Studio 云端 ide 云端工作站
  • java项目构建Gradle怎么用
    这篇文章给大家分享的是有关java项目构建Gradle怎么用的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。一、相关介绍Gradle是一个好用的构建工具 ,使用它的原因是:配置相关依赖代码量少,不会像maven一样...
    99+
    2023-06-29
  • 怎么用Thymeleaf创建Spring Boot项目
    这篇“怎么用Thymeleaf创建Spring Boot项目”文章的知识点大部分人都不太理解,所以小编给大家总结了以下内容,内容详细,步骤清晰,具有一定的借鉴价值,希望大家阅读完这篇文章能有所收获,下面我们...
    99+
    2024-04-02
  • 怎么用Spring Initializr创建Springboot项目
    本篇内容介绍了“怎么用Spring Initializr创建Springboot项目”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!1.简介S...
    99+
    2023-06-27
  • Spring Cloud项目前后端分离跨域的操作
    跨域问题,其实百度上面有一堆的解决方案 针对普通的情况其实百度上面的方案都是可行的。 我这里主要介绍2种情况。 当然我这里的配置都是基于网关的,而不是基于服务的。 1、没有增加权限...
    99+
    2024-04-02
  • SpringCloud的Eureka怎么创建
    这篇文章主要讲解了“SpringCloud的Eureka怎么创建”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“SpringCloud的Eureka怎么创建”吧!一:Eureka简介Eurek...
    99+
    2023-06-05
  • gomodule构建项目的实现
    目录module介绍激活go module创建go module项目go 工程构建在go 1.11版本中引入了Go Module内置的包管理模块,是GOPATH的替代品,集成了版本控...
    99+
    2023-03-01
    go module构建项目 go module构建
  • 手把手教你怎么创建spring项目
    创建Spring项目 通过spring.io生成初始代码,配置如下 下载好会得到一个.zip文件,解压导入IDEA就可以开始了,这是基础的项目结构 让我们打开src/main/j...
    99+
    2024-04-02
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作